Property highlight: Compact one bedroom ground floor flat, stripped back ready for renovation, competitively priced.

11 Scott Street, Galashiels is a one-bedroom ground floor flat offering excellent potential for a first-time buyer, downsizer or investor. The accommodation comprises: Hall, open-plan lounge/kitchen with direct access to the enclosed rear garden, double bedroom and shower room. The garden is low maintenance, with a useful shed, and there is unrestricted on-street parking to the front. With walls and floors already stripped back, the property is a blank canvas ready for someone to put their own stamp on, with the competitive price reflecting the work required. Viewing recommended.
